Below are pictures of our May 2007 trip to
Port Clinton, Ohio to fish for walleye on Lake Erie. It was our
first trip with Fish 'N' Tales and Captain Tom Gonya, and he's earned all our Lake Erie
business in the future. Not only did he put us in fish (we only
fished for three hours due to seasickness caused by 3 - 5 foot rollers), but he was also a pleasure
to fish with.
He does NOT charge a 'boat rate', so
smaller parties will find him very affordable. I took my son and
one of his friends and the total charge was $250 (which included a small
discount received by booking with him at an outdoors trade show). We saved $200
without sacrificing trip quality.
